RIYADH: The total value of point of sale transactions in the kingdom fell 3.3 per cent to SR10 billion ($2.7 billion) in the week ended November 6, compared with SR10.3 billion in the previous week, Arab News quoted the Saudi Central Bank, as saying.

According to the SAMA’s weekly report, the number of transactions slid slowly by 0.3 per cent. Data showed the decline was steepest for the beverage and food sector; followed by the health sector.

Meanwhile, the value of PoS transactions for hotels saw an upswing of 6.7 per cent, while jewellery transactions’ value recorded a rise of 8.3 per cent during the week.
